The below graph shows the average terraced house price in the Rushmoor local authority area over time, sourced from the HPI. The three 18 COLLINGWOOD sales between December 1995 and October 2003 have been plotted on the graph. A line has been extrapolated to show what the value of the property might have been over time, following each sale, had it maintained the same margin above or below the HPI (as a percentage). For example, the May 1998 sale was for 28% above the HPI. So the extrapolation line tracks at 28% above the HPI over time, until the October 2003 sale, where it falls to 18% above the HPI. The line then continues to track at 18% above the HPI.
